The Bronze Hand


Anna Katharine Green (1846-1935) was an American poet and novelist. She was one of the first writers of detective fiction in America and distinguished herself by writing well plotted, legally accurate stories (no doubt assisted by her lawyer father). Born in Brooklyn, New York, her early ambition was to write romantic verse, and she corresponded with Ralph Waldo Emerson. When her poetry failed to gain recognition, she produced her first and best known novel, The Leavenworth Case (1878)...

The BENSON MURDER CASE: A Philo Vance Mystery


The Benson Murder Case is the first novel in the Philo Vance series of mystery novels by S. S. Van Dine, which became a best-seller.

 New York dilettante Philo Vance decides to assist the police in investigating the death of another man-about-town because he finds the psychological aspects of the crime of interest, and feels that they would be beyond the capacities of the police, even those of his friend District Attorney Markham...

Boston Blackie


Jack Boyle's Boston Blackie is one of the better known crooks in mystery and crime fiction. Making a gritty start in his earliest tales, he was transformed into a "gentleman thief" who lived by his own code, taking what he wanted, but always willing to help out a pal. These stories paint emotional backdrops for the criminal class, making no excuses for crimes committed, but pointing out flaws and corruption in the justice system and in society as a whole...
